Tamasic energy is associated with a state-of inactivity and inertia, heaviness and darkness. When tamas is going of harmony your ability to reason becomes clouded and you might feel the darker feelings such as anger or greed. Tamasic energy is present during night, In the same way there is more rajasic energy present in daylight hours. People that are very tamasic may be depressed or appear lazy. Most of the time infection states are tamasic. Examples of tamasic food include beef, alcohol, tobacco, onions, fermented foods vinegar or strong cheese, stale food or over-ripe food, very processed food or chemically treated. Overeating is known as tamasic. Sattva is power that is in a state of harmony and stability. Good psychological and emotional states of intelligence and pleasure are associated with sattva. Sattvic energy also is in keeping with therapeutic states and in Ayurveda (yogas sister research) sattvic energy is earnestly cultivated. Sattvic power is most present throughout the moments between light and dark- put simply dusk and dawn. An individual on the yogic path is focused on developing sattva and because of this yoga asana and meditation are characteristically conducted at these times. Foods which can be sattvic include fruits, whole-grains and vegetables, pure juice, beans, milk, but-ter, nuts, seeds, sprouted seeds, honey and herb teas.
